The Ryzen 9 5900X is manufactured by AMD. It was released in 5 November 2020 (5 years ago). It is based on the Vermeer (Zen3) (2020−2022) architecture. It features 12 cores and 24 threads. Base frequency is 3.7 GHz, with boost up to 4.8 GHz. L3 cache: 64 MB. L2 cache: 512K (per core). Built on 7 nm, 12 nm process technology. Socket: AM4. Thermal design power (TDP): 105 Watt. Memory support: DDR4-3200. Passmark benchmark score: 38,955 points. Launch price was $549.

AMD

Sempron 3100+

The Sempron 3100+ is manufactured by AMD. It was released in Janeiro 2001 (24 years ago). It is based on the Palermo (2001−2005) architecture. It features 1 cores and 1 threads. Max frequency: 1.8 GHz. L3 cache: 0 kB. L2 cache: 256 kB. Built on 130 nm process technology. Socket: 754. Thermal design power (TDP): 62 Watt. Passmark benchmark score: 372 points. Launch price was $60.

Memory & Platform

The Ryzen 9 5900X uses the AM4 socket (PCIe 4.0), while the Sempron 3100+ uses 754 (PCIe 2.0) — making them incompatible on the same motherboard. Maximum memory speed reaches DDR4-3200 on the Ryzen 9 5900X versus DDR 400 MHz on the Sempron 3100+ — the Ryzen 9 5900X supports 700% faster memory, which can translate to measurable gains in memory-sensitive workloads. The Ryzen 9 5900X supports up to 128 GB of RAM compared to 3 GB 4166.7% more capacity for professional workloads. Memory channels: 2 (Ryzen 9 5900X) vs 1 (Sempron 3100+). PCIe lanes: 24 (Ryzen 9 5900X) vs 0 (Sempron 3100+) — the Ryzen 9 5900X offers 24 more lanes for additional GPUs or NVMe drives. Chipset compatibility: A320,B350,X370,B450,X470,B550,X570 (Ryzen 9 5900X) and nForce3,VIA K8T800 (Sempron 3100+).
